Freies Programmierwerkzeug

Autor:

Quelle: Wikipedia. Seiten: 116. Kapitel: Java, PHP, Perl, GNU Compiler Collection, Ruby, Gambas, NetBeans IDE, Apache Maven, Mono-Projekt, Low Level Virtual Machine, GNU Build System, FreeBASIC, Smarty, Boost, Haml, Apache Ant, OVal, Go, GNU core utilities,... Viac o knihe

Produkt je dočasne nedostupný

24.73 €

bežná cena: 28.10 €

O knihe

Quelle: Wikipedia. Seiten: 116. Kapitel: Java, PHP, Perl, GNU Compiler Collection, Ruby, Gambas, NetBeans IDE, Apache Maven, Mono-Projekt, Low Level Virtual Machine, GNU Build System, FreeBASIC, Smarty, Boost, Haml, Apache Ant, OVal, Go, GNU core utilities, Free Pascal, JUnit, SharpDevelop, Polymap, OpenJDK, OpenArchitectureWare, Pure Data, TopLink, Factor, Lazarus, Lightfeather 3D Engine, Portable C Compiler, Nullsoft Scriptable Install System, Easymock, Javadoc, V8, DJGPP, GNAT, SpiderMonkey, ERuby, Jenkins, IronPython, HipHop, GNUSim8085, Alloy Analyzer, BlueJ, OpenLayers, Chicken, Valgrind, Doxygen, GlobalTester, MonoDevelop, Zend Engine, IcedTea, GLib, GNAT Programming Studio, Boehm-Speicherbereinigung, PyPy, CMake, Sass, Splint, UIMA, WaveMaker, GNU Bison, Processing, Emma, Sonar, Selenium, GrGen, KBasic, SLIME, Clojure, Spirit, FindBugs, Log4js, GNU Debugger, TIGCC, Text Engineering Software Laboratory, PhpDocumentor, SWIG, FxCop, SuperCollider, Open64, GNU Binutils, Dev-C++, SQLAlchemy, MinGW, PMD, Tiny C Compiler, Cc65, GOLD Parsing System, Steel Bank Common Lisp, Poedit, BabyDevelop, CruiseControl, GNU Classpath, Csvdiff, Geospatial Data Abstraction Library, Astyle, NewLISP, ProGuard, PHPUnit, Gradle, Deegree, Apache Ivy, Flat Assembler, JavaCC, JRuby, Code::Blocks, GNU Linear Programming Kit, Glade, CodeLite, Data Display Debugger, Qt Creator, GNU Compiler for Java, Jakarta-Projekt, Geany, Natural Docs, GNU Common Lisp, BDS C, NASM, Fujaba, ConQAT, WinMerge, GNU Toolchain, GNU Pascal, GNU Fortran, WideStudio, JSmooth, Armadillo, GNU Make, GnuWin32, Website Meta Language, CMU Common Lisp, StarUML, Gaphor, GeoTools, Ultimate++, Java Development Tools, Jikes, XLISP, Google Guice, Geometry Engine Open Source, CLISP, Apache Portals, CPython, Venkman, Hyades, Rough Auditing Tool for Security, KBabel, Apache Logging. Auszug: Perl ist eine freie, plattformunabhängige und interpretierte Programmiersprache (Skriptsprache), die mehrere Programmierparadigmen unterstützt. Der Linguist Larry Wall entwarf sie 1987 als Synthese aus C, awk, den Unix-Befehlen und anderen Einflüssen. Ursprünglich als Werkzeug zur Verarbeitung und Manipulation von Textdateien insbesondere bei System- und Netzwerkadministration vorgesehen (zum Beispiel Auswertung von Logdateien), hat Perl auch bei der Entwicklung von Webanwendungen und in der Bioinformatik weite Verbreitung gefunden. Traditionell stark ist Perl auch in der Finanzwelt, bei der Verarbeitung von Datenströmen verschiedenartiger Nachrichtenquellen. Hauptziele sind eine schnelle Problemlösung und größtmögliche Freiheit für Programmierer. Die Bearbeitung von Texten mit Hilfe regulärer Ausdrücke sowie viele frei verfügbare Module, die an einem zentralen Ort (CPAN) gesammelt werden, sind Stärken der Sprache. Larry Wall entwarf PerlLarry Wall war als Administrator und Programmierer bei dem Unternehmen Unisys angestellt, wo er seit März 1987 daran beteiligt war, unter dem Namen blacker ein sicheres Netzwerk für die NSA zu entwickeln. Er erhielt mehrere Aufträge, Werkzeuge zur Überwachung und Fernwartung der entstehenden Software zu schaffen. Eine Hauptaufgabe war dabei, übersichtliche Berichte aus verstreuten Logdateien zu erzeugen. Da ihm die vorhandenen Sprachen und Werkzeuge dafür zu umständlich erschienen, entwickelte er mit Hilfe seines damaligen Teamkollegen Daniel Faigin und seines Schwagers Mark Biggar schrittweise eine eigene Sprache, um seine Aufgaben zu lösen. Dabei griff er auch auf sein Wissen ...

  • Vydavateľstvo: Books LLC
  • Formát: Paperback
  • Jazyk:
  • ISBN: 9781158988433

Generuje redakčný systém BUXUS CMS spoločnosti ui42.